## Fix audio drift in Hallwright guide app

Fixes stuttering playback reported by visitors at the Verrow Gallery exhibit. Root cause: buffer underruns on older devices when switching tracks near beacons. Support team: tell users to update; no settings changes needed on their end. This PR enlarges the prefetch buffer and adds a beacon debounce. The tuned values are listed here.

tuning table, fajop-hafog:
WEIGHTS = {
    "soriel": 277,
    "belael": 101,
}

**Deploy step 4 — InvoicePress renderer**

Build the renderer image, push, then roll the `invoicepress-render` service. Verify a sample PDF renders before shifting traffic. The renderer signs outbound invoice downloads, so the signing credential must exist in the service env before rollout or every PDF request 500s. Add this line to the renderer's environment file:

vault entry, fadup-tagag: RELAY_SECRET8=2fd92179

During the renovation of Halverton House, all visitors must be received at the temporary site at Greywick Annexe. Reception staff should verify appointments in advance, issue numbered visitor lanyards, and ensure guests remain escorted at all times, as the annexe shares corridors with an active works zone. Hard hats are required beyond the lobby. Staff entering via the annexe side door should use the code below.

staff pass of kahif-kadup = bdg-EWISB-1